Discover the Historic Fort Csillag: A Fortress of Culture and Heritage
Explore Fort Csillag in Komárom, a historical fortress blending military history and cultural art in a scenic setting.
Fort Csillag in Komárom is a captivating tourist attraction, combining history, art, and stunning architecture. This fortress offers a unique glimpse into Hungary's past with its museum and sculpture exhibits, making it a must-visit for history enthusiasts and art lovers alike.
